The Randolph County Sheriff’s Department answered 403 calls last week according to the Randolph County Emergency Services. These are just the calls that went through the 911 - call center. The Asheboro Police Department answered 375 calls during this same week. They had a combined total of 778 calls.

According to the United States Census website, Randolph County covers 782.5 square miles. It had a population in 2010 of 142,358 citizens. The census shows a population base of 181.1 people per square mile.
The City of Asheboro covers 18.5 square miles. It had a population in 2010 of 25,012 citizens. The census shows a population base of 1,349.7 people per square mile.
